#15408f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15408f is composed of 8.2% red, 25.1%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 218.9 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 32.2%. #15408f color hex could be obtained by blending #2a80ff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#15408f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010306 is the darkest color, while #f4f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#15408f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5156 is the less saturated color, while #023aa2 is the most saturated one.
